Karl Heilbron is a scholar working on Genetics, Molecular Biology and Neurology. According to data from OpenAlex, Karl Heilbron has authored 10 papers receiving a total of 328 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Genetics, 4 papers in Molecular Biology and 3 papers in Neurology. Recurrent topics in Karl Heilbron’s work include Parkinson's Disease Mechanisms and Treatments (3 papers), Antibiotic Resistance in Bacteria (2 papers) and Evolution and Genetic Dynamics (2 papers). Karl Heilbron is often cited by papers focused on Parkinson's Disease Mechanisms and Treatments (3 papers), Antibiotic Resistance in Bacteria (2 papers) and Evolution and Genetic Dynamics (2 papers). Karl Heilbron collaborates with scholars based in United Kingdom, United States and Canada. Karl Heilbron's co-authors include R. Craig MacLean, Álvaro San Millán, Macarena Toll‐Riera, Mila Kojadinovic, Alastair Noyce, Sara Bandrés‐Ciga, Cornelis Blauwendraat, Mike A. Nalls, Andrew Singleton and Dolph Schluter and has published in prestigious journals such as Annals of Neurology, The American Naturalist and Genetics.
